Montpelier Art Walk returns Aug. 7 with downtown artist and venue participation

Montpelier Art Walk is scheduled to return Friday, Aug. 7, from 4 to 8 p.m., bringing artists and participating downtown venues together for a free public arts program.

The recurring event is produced by the Center for Arts and Learning. It is organized by a volunteer group that matches artists with venues, recruits sponsors, distributes event guides and promotes each Art Walk.

The August gathering will place artistic work across participating locations in downtown Montpelier rather than at a single exhibition site. For residents, that format provides an opportunity to encounter work while moving among the venues included in the program.

A recurring downtown arts program

Montpelier Art Walk is regularly scheduled for the first Friday of every even month. The Aug. 7 event is the next listed gathering on the 2026 calendar.

The program’s volunteer structure links artists seeking places to show work with businesses and other host venues that take part in the walk. The same group is responsible for practical public-facing work, including securing sponsors, preparing and distributing guides, and promoting the event.

That organization is central to the Art Walk’s public purpose: creating a recurring setting in which local artists and downtown venues can participate together, while residents can view art at multiple locations during the same evening.

The event is free to attend. The available event information does not list a complete lineup of August artists or participating venues, so attendees should not assume that every downtown location is part of the walk.

August deadline and remaining dates

Artist and venue submissions for the Aug. 7 event were due July 10. That deadline preceded the event and reflects the advance coordination needed to make artist-venue matches and prepare materials for the public program.

After Aug. 7, the remaining listed Montpelier Art Walk dates for 2026 are Friday, Oct. 2, and Friday, Dec. 4. Both dates follow the event’s usual first-Friday-of-an-even-month schedule.
